How much do pharmaceutical sales j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 19, 2026, the average yearly pay for pharmaceutical sales in Racine, WI is $68,005.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$41,300.00 and $76,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is pharmaceutical sales?

Pharmaceutical sales involve promoting and selling prescription drugs and medical products to healthcare professionals, such as doctors, pharmacists, and hospitals. Professionals in this field educate clients about the benefits, uses, and side effects of medications produced by their company. Their goal is to increase product awareness, answer questions, and facilitate orders, all while complying with industry regulations. Pharmaceutical sales representatives often travel within a designated territory, build relationships with medical staff, and stay informed about new developments in pharmaceuticals.

What are some common challenges faced by pharmaceutical sales representatives in building relationships with healthcare professionals?

Pharmaceutical sales representatives often encounter challenges such as limited access to healthcare professionals due to their busy schedules and institutional policies. Building trust and credibility can also take time, as healthcare providers may be cautious about adopting new products. Reps need to stay well-informed about complex products and industry regulations to address questions confidently. Success in this role involves persistence, adaptability, and excellent communication skills to foster long-term professional relationships.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a pharmaceutical sales representative,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Pharmaceutical Sales Representative, you need a solid understanding of medical terminology, pharmacology, and sales techniques, typically supported by a bachelor's degree in a science or business field. Familiarity with CRM software, data analysis tools, and product-specific certifications are often required. Strong interpersonal skills, persuasive communication, and resilience help you build lasting client relationships and excel in a competitive environment. These competencies are vital for effectively educating healthcare providers, meeting sales targets, and navigating the evolving pharmaceutical industry.

What is the difference between Pharmaceutical Sales vs Pharmaceutical Sales Representative?

AspectPharmaceutical SalesPharmaceutical Sales Representative
CredentialsTypically requires a degree in life sciences or related field; sales certifications are a plusSame as Pharmaceutical Sales; often requires a background in science and sales training
Work EnvironmentField-based, visiting healthcare providers and hospitalsPrimarily field-based, with some office work for reporting and training
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by pharmaceutical companies, biotech firms, and medical device companiesCommonly used interchangeably with Pharmaceutical Sales in industry and job listings

Pharmaceutical Sales and Pharmaceutical Sales Representative are often used interchangeably, both involving promoting pharmaceutical products to healthcare providers. The roles focus on building relationships, educating clients, and increasing product sales within the healthcare industry. The main difference is that 'Pharmaceutical Sales' can refer broadly to the field or department, while 'Pharmaceutical Sales Representative' specifies the individual role.

How do you get into pharmaceutical sales?

To enter pharmaceutical sales, candidates typically need a bachelor's degree in life sciences, business, or related fields. Relevant skills include strong communication, sales experience, and knowledge of medical products; some roles may require industry-specific certifications or training. Gaining experience in healthcare or sales can improve chances of entering this competitive field.

Is it difficult to get into pharmaceutical sales?

Getting into pharmaceutical sales can be competitive, as it often requires a bachelor's degree, relevant sales experience, and knowledge of medical or pharmaceutical products. Strong communication skills, industry certifications, and networking can improve chances of entry, but the job typically involves a rigorous hiring process and ongoing product training.

Is pharmaceutical sales a good career?

Pharmaceutical sales is a competitive career that involves promoting medications to healthcare providers and requires strong communication, product knowledge, and often a bachelor's degree. Success can lead to high earning potential and career growth, but it also demands travel, meeting sales targets, and staying current with industry regulations.

Job description

The primary responsibility of the Therapy Development Manager (TDM) is to execute Transcatheter Heart Valve's (THVs) Outreach and Education vision to ensure the availability of TAVR to all patients that are in need and meet the requirements. The TDM will participate in identifying restrictions to patient access and contribute to developing outreach initiatives within a territory, region and area. This is accomplished in part by establishing mutually beneficial, long-term relationships with key physicians and their clinical staff. The TDM, in collaboration, with the Sales organization, will define areas of opportunity along the Heart Team referral pathway to maximize their patient access.

Aortic stenosis impacts millions of people globally, yet it often remains under-diagnosed and under-treated. Edwards' groundbreaking work in transcatheter aortic heart valve replacement (TAVR) pioneered an innovative, life-changing solution for patients by offering heart valve replacement without the need for open heart surgery. Our Transcatheter Heart Valve (THV) business unit continues to partner with cardiologists and clinical teams to transform patient care with devices supported by clinical evidence. It's our driving force to help patients live longer and healthier lives. Join us and be part of our inspiring journey.

How you will make an impact:

  • Develop relationships with HCPs through regular outreach and education (live and virtual) activities, referring HCP visits, product demonstration and conference participation.

  • Identify and meet with existing and potential HCPs to identify clinical needs, and constraints related to TAVR adoption.

  • Be able to identify and differentiate root cause of patient access restrictions between outreach and patient pathway.

  • Establish an understanding of referral dynamics and how patient access may be restricted or delayed

  • Identify account specific bottlenecks and work with sales team to refer to internal partners

  • Ensure a firm grasp of account activity and current/historical performance to establish strategies for educating physicians about SSAS, TAVR, and the patient pathway.

  • Become a disease state expert, to help HCP's better understand patient selection, referral timeline, Heart Team concept, treatment options, and TAVR clinical data.

  • Execute market assessment, including patient population, diagnosis, and treatment funnel/rate. Articulate growth opportunities including patient pathway restrictions to Sales Leadership.

  • Develops analysis and compiles presentations for local, regional and area teams to understand geographic barriers and opportunities.

  • Work collaboratively with Regional Directors (RD) and Territory Managers (TM) to identify underserved markets and geographies to support therapy awareness objectives.

  • Work closely with Sales Operations to develop outreach objectives and timelines.

  • Travel up to 40% in local territory, region and area
